当前位置: 首页 > news >正文

住房和城乡建设部网站倪虹商业网站的后缀一般为

住房和城乡建设部网站倪虹,商业网站的后缀一般为,青岛seo百科,asp作业做购物网站代码1、为什么要学习 Vue#xff1f; 为什么使用 Vue? 回想之前#xff0c;前后端交互的时候#xff0c;前端收到后端响应的数据#xff0c;接着将数据渲染到页面上#xff0c;之前使用的是 JavaScript 或者 基于 JavaScript 的 Jquery#xff0c;但是这两个用起来还是不太…1、为什么要学习 Vue 为什么使用 Vue? 回想之前前后端交互的时候前端收到后端响应的数据接着将数据渲染到页面上之前使用的是 JavaScript 或者 基于 JavaScript 的 Jquery但是这两个用起来还是不太方便而使用 Vue 往 html 页面中填充数据是非常方便的至于方便在哪里随着往后的学习会越发明显。 简单了解 Vue 两个特性 1. 数据驱动视图 数据的变化会 驱动 视图自动更新这样一来程序员只需要把数据维护好至于页面的结构则会自动被 Vue 渲染出来。  理解页面依赖的数据通常页面依赖的数据是从后端查数据库来的这里的页面依赖数据也是从后端来的可能这个数据被放到一个 js 对象中当这个 js 对象发生改变了vue 就会监听到数据变化也就会把新的数据渲染到页面上。 2. 双向数据绑定 在填写表单时双向数据绑定可以辅助开发者在不操作 DOM 的前提下自动把用户填写的内容同步到数据源。 这里页面依赖的数据和上面所讲述的相同双向数据绑定有什么好处呢当用户填的表单数据发生变化Vue 就会自动同步到 js 中此时程序员就不用去操作 DOM 树来获取表单元素的最新值了。 有了上面的认识现在来了解Vue 是什么对于后端程序员来说学习 Vue 需要学习到哪个阶段 Vue 是一个用于构建用户界面的渐进式框架 在 Vue 中你基本不会看到去操作 DOM 树只需要管理好数据即可对于后端程序员你只需要能使用 Vue 写出几个 demo 就可以了。 现在就来开始写下第一段 Vue 代码吧 2、第一个 Vue 程序 1. 创建 Vue 实例初始化渲染 准备容器Vue 所管理的范围 div idapp!-- 编写需要渲染的代码逻辑, --!-- 创建需要渲染数据的变量 --{{ msg }} /div 2. 引入 Vue 包(去官网复制cdn时注意选择开发版本/生产版本) 开发版本包含了完整的警告和调试模式(学习推荐) 生产版本删除了警告占用空间更小了 script srchttps://cdn.jsdelivr.net/npm/vue2.7.14/script 当我们引入了这个 VueJS 包在全局环境就有了 Vue 构造函数了。 3. 创建 Vue 实例 const app new Vue({el: #app,data: {msg: Hello Vue!} }) new Vue()创建 Vue 实例通过里面的 el 配置选择器指定 Vue 管理的是哪个容器通过 data 给该容器中的指定变量提供数据。 完整代码如下 !DOCTYPE html html langen headmeta charsetUTF-8meta nameviewport contentwidthdevice-width, initial-scale1.0titleDocument/title /head bodydiv idapp!-- 编写需要渲染的代码逻辑, --!-- 创建需要渲染数据的变量 --{{ msg }}/div /body script srchttps://cdn.jsdelivr.net/npm/vue2.7.14/script scriptconst app new Vue({el: #app,data: {msg: Hello Vue!}}) /script /html 渲染结果 如果此时 #app 这个容器中还想添加一个 h1 标签里面写上程序猿教你打篮球呢此时相信肯定难不倒各位直接举一反三即可 !DOCTYPE html html langen headmeta charsetUTF-8meta nameviewport contentwidthdevice-width, initial-scale1.0titleDocument/title /head bodydiv idapp!-- 编写需要渲染的代码逻辑, --!-- 创建需要渲染数据的变量 --{{ msg }}h1{{ blogname }}/h1/div /body script srchttps://cdn.jsdelivr.net/npm/vue2.7.14/script scriptconst app new Vue({el: #app,data: {msg: Hello Vue!,blogname: 程序员教你打篮球}}) /script /html 3、插值表达式 插值表达式是 Vue 的模板语法也就是上述代码中的 {{ }}  重点利用表达式进行插值渲染到页面中 那既然这个是表达式是不是也就意味着可以被求值是的于是后面可能会见到这样的代码 p{{ age 18 ? 成年啦! : 小屁孩! }}/p p{{ person.name }}/p p{{ name.toUpperCase() }}/p 使用插值表达式注意点 ● 使用的数据必须存在(在 Vue 构造方法配置项 data 中声明) ● 支持的是表达式并非语句不支持 if for 等 ● 不能在标签属性中使用 {{ }} 插值如 a href{{ url }}/a p title{{ blog-title }}/p 4. 再谈 Vue 响应式 const app new Vue({el: #app,data: {msg: Hello Vue!} }) 这里的 msg 数据其实已经是响应式数据了文章开头说过当页面依赖数据发生变化Vue 则会监听到并自动渲染页面此时如果将 msg 里的数据进行修改Vue 也会自动渲染新的数据到页面上 如何访问修改 data 中的数据呢直接使用 Vue 实例.属性名即可拿上面举例说 访问app.msg 修改app.msg Hello JS! 同时也能得出data 中的数据是会被添加到 Vue 实例上的。 使用 Vue 开发关注业务的核心逻辑根据业务修改数据即可。 下期预告【后端速成Vue】初识指令(上)
http://www.zqtcl.cn/news/209677/

相关文章:

  • 极速网站建设定制价格微信公众号运营助手
  • .net制作网站开发教程在线修图编辑器
  • 哪些网站可以做详情页聊城高新区建设局网站
  • 湖南网站优化代运营山东建设厅证件查询网址
  • 以百度云做网站空间浙江外贸网站建设
  • 南通网站建设推广专家wordpress 信息流 主题
  • 网站培训机构有哪些大学生做企业网站
  • 网站培训班有哪些课程做的好的大学生旅行有哪些网站好
  • 昌江县住房和城乡建设局网站佛山建设网站制作
  • 做网站 图片 文件夹 放哪儿北京模板网站建设
  • 网站制作公司哪家正规注册工程公司名称大全
  • 佛山微信网站建设哪家好做电商讲师课程的网站
  • 泰州城乡建设网站深圳logo设计公司哪家好
  • 东阳网站建设yw81wordpress登录注册页面梅花
  • 网站备案 厦门福州企业网站开发
  • 全国中小企业网站域名注册服务机构
  • 微信网站怎么做下载附件wordpress 代码执行
  • 5050众筹网站开发福州餐饮网站建设
  • 北京国家建设部网站网站备案需要去哪里
  • 廊坊哪里能够做网站网站改版影响
  • 比较好的源码网站手机网站支付如何制作
  • 深圳做网站哪个公司好重庆工程造价信息2021
  • 做电商宠物带哪个网站最好最近一周的重大新闻
  • 做网站难度李沧网站建设电话
  • 六安建设网站网站图片最大尺寸是多少
  • 手机建网站步骤软件优速网站建设
  • 导购网站如何做免费推广用wordpress开发网站模板
  • 建立网站 英语wordpress字体加载
  • 株洲网站建设和制作wordpress 瑞课教育
  • 网站开发培训什么淘宝客网站备案